Valerie is a self taught artist, author, writer and photographer, Valerie was born in England, but is now living and working in NW Montana. With no formal training, she learned to paint by copying her favorite paintings. She says "I love to use lots of paint and lots of color, and for the present, I have this urge to paint the beauty of flowers. I recently started painting again, having not touched a paintbrush in the last 40 years!"
